New app aims to help parents give kids the right medicine dose

NCT ID NCT07344090

First seen Jun 27, 2026 · Last updated Jun 27, 2026

Summary

This study tests a mobile app that guides parents on giving the correct dose of paracetamol to children aged 3 months to 5 years with fever or acute pain. About 100 children will use the app for up to 7 days after leaving the emergency room. The goal is to see if the app helps parents follow the prescribed treatment plan more accurately.
